8 Legal Tax Benefits of Owning an Offshore Business

Posted by & filed under Off-Shore Business Information.

Legal tax benefits of owning an offshore business

Establishing an offshore business or simply relocating it as a foreign company overseas provides leeway for brand internationalization and market expansion. In spite of the myths conceived to illegitimatize the notion of restructuring corporate objectives overseas, global-oriented investors reap plethora benefits such as asset shielding against expropriation and reduced tax payments. Courts and commentators have

Why You Should Invest in Anguilla Off-Shore Businesses

Posted by & filed under Off-Shore Business Information.

The northernmost Leeward Island, Anguilla, is a patch of 35 miles in the Caribbean. Commonly called “Tranquility Wrapped in Blue,” Anguilla is an exclusive island and vacation destination; however it presents many investment and asset management opportunities as well.   The law is common jurisdiction, supplemented by a House of Assembly from the British Government.